Planetary Influences in 2026

The dynamics of 2026 can be understood through the roles of key planetary figures: Saturn, Rahu, and Ketu. Together, they illustrate how growth, ambition, and restraint interact during transitional periods.

Saturn: Structure and Responsibility

Saturn symbolizes structure, discipline, and responsibility. Its influence tends to slow down processes, urging patience and accountability. When systems expand without a solid foundation, Saturn reveals weaknesses, prompting necessary repairs before further growth can occur. Progress under Saturn is characterized by steadiness and deliberation.

Rahu: Ambition and Experimentation

In contrast, Rahu embodies ambition, experimentation, and the desire to transcend limits. It fuels innovation and rapid growth, often pushing boundaries before stability is fully established. In recent years, Rahu’s influence has encouraged speed and visibility, leading to constant forward motion.

Ketu: Detachment and Reflection

Ketu balances Rahu’s energy by representing detachment and the realization that endless expansion does not always equate to fulfillment. It draws attention away from pursuits that lack meaning, creating space for reflection and simplicity. In 2026, the interplay of these forces will encourage refinement rather than disruption.
